Description Extract obtained from chickpea legume (Cicer Arietinum) dissolved in a base of glycerin and water. Chickpea is exceptionally high in proteins, vitamins, fibers and minerals including manganese, iron magnesium, and phosphorus.
Solubility Water-soluble
Appearance Light yellowish liquid, characteristic odor
Application Anti-aging serums, creams & lotions, hair shampoos, anti-flake hair treatments.
Storage Store in a closed container at a dry place at room temperature
Composition Cicer Arietinum (chickpea) extract, glycerin, water, phenoxyethanol
Features And Benefits Has exceptionally good skin nourishing properties Helps reduce fine lines and wrinkles on the skinVery useful in hair repair formulas due to the high content of proteins and manganeseOften used in anti-flakes shampoos and conditioners
GMO GMO-free
HS Code 1302190100
INCI Cicer Arietinum (chickpea) extract
Manufacture Prepared via a cold process to avoid potential loss of effectiveness heat processing can have. Created from organically grown, pesticide-free materials which are extracted first with a specified eluant to yield a concentrate. This concentrate is then dissolved in glycerin and water at a concentration of 20 % concentrate and 80% diluents.
Preservation Phenoxyethanol
Purity Grade No purity grade applicable
Raw Material Source Cicer Arietinum (chickpeas), glycerin made from naturally derived oils
Uses Add to formulas to the water phase. Typical use level 5 - 10%. For external use only.

What are some synonyms for Chickpea extract?

Some synonyms for Chickpea extract are Chickpea, ext. and Chickpea extract.

What is the CAS number for Chickpea extract?

The CAS number for Chickpea extract is 92113-26-3.

What is the EINECS number for Chickpea extract?

The EINECS number for Chickpea extract is 295-631-3.

What are some potential uses of Chickpea extract in the industry?

Chickpea extract can be used in various cosmetic and skincare products for its antioxidant properties.

How is Chickpea extract typically extracted from the chickpea plant?

Chickpea extract is typically extracted using solvents or through a water extraction process.
